Abstract

We derive an analytic result for the pion pole contribution to the light-by-light scattering correction to the anomalous magnetic moment of the muon, a_\ensuremathμ\phantom\rule0ex0ex=\phantom\rule0ex0ex(g_\ensuremathμ\ensuremath-2)/2. Using the vector meson dominance model for the pion transition form factor, we obtain a_\ensuremathμ^LBL,\ensuremathπ0\phantom\rule0ex0ex=\phantom\rule0ex0ex+56\ifmmode×\else\texttimes\fi10^\ensuremath-11.
